Japan confirms China surpassed its economy in 2010
Japan confirmed Monday that China’s economy surpassed its own as the world’s second largest in 2010 and said a late-year downturn was its first quarterly contraction in more than a year.

Treasuries, Gold Rally on Economy Concerns; Stocks Advance
Treasuries rallied, sending 10-year yields to the lowest level in more than 16 months, while gold rose to a six-week high following reports showing weaker-than- forecast growth in New York manufacturing and Japan’s economy. U.S. stocks gained as a weaker dollar boosted metals prices, lifting shares of raw materials producers.
